Pecan Pie Bars

Pecan Pie Bars

250kcal
Prep 20 minutes
Cook 40 minutes
Cooling Time 2 hours
Total 3 hours
Indulge in comforting Pecan Pie Bars, blending sweetness and crunch in a convenient dessert.
Servings 12 bars
Course Dessert
Cuisine American

Ingredients

For the Crust
  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our essential for the perfect crust texture.
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ar adds sweetness without the grit of granulated sugar.
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t enhances the overall flavor of the crust.
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ter cold and cubed for a flaky, tender crust.
For the Filling
  • 1 cup light corn syrup provides that signature gooey sweetness.
  • 1 cup brown sugar deepens the flavor with a hint of molasses.
  • 3 large eggs act as a binding agent for the filling.
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ter melted, enriches the filling for a silky texture.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ract adds a warm, aromatic touch.
  • 1 1/2 cups pecans chopped for that irresistible crunch and nutty flavor.

Equipment

  • 9x9 inch baking pan
  • Mixing bowl
  • Pastry cutter
  • whisk
  • spatula
  • Wire rack

Method

Instructions for Pecan Pie Bars
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Prepare a 9x9-inch baking pan by lining it with parchment paper, allowing some overhang.
  2. Combine the flour, powdered sugar, and salt in a mixing bowl. Stir these dry ingredients together until well blended.
  3. Incorporate the cold, cubed butter using a pastry cutter or your fingertips until the mixture takes on a coarse crumb texture.
  4. Press the crust mixture evenly into the bottom of your prepared baking pan.
  5. Bake the crust in the preheated oven for 15 minutes, or until it turns lightly golden.
  6. Whisk together the corn syrup, brown sugar, eggs, melted butter, and vanilla extract in a large bowl until smooth.
  7. Stir in the chopped pecans until evenly distributed throughout the mixture.
  8. Pour the pecan filling over the baked crust, spreading it evenly with a spatula.
  9. Return the pan to the oven and bake for an additional 20–25 minutes, or until the filling is set and slightly puffed.
  10. Cool the bars in the pan on a wire rack for about 1 hour, then refrigerate for at least 1 hour before cutting.
  11. Lift the bars out of the pan using the parchment overhang and carefully cut them into squares or rectangles to serve.
  12. Serve your Pecan Pie Bars as they are or with a dollop of whipped cream for extra indulgence.
